One of my favorite USPs of the Bear electric lunch box is its intuitive one-button design. Simply add water to the base of the electric lunch box, put the metal trays (with food, of course), add the pressure seal cap and attach the lid of the electric lunch box. Connect it, press the button and ta-da! The powerful vaporizer inside the lunch box will start steaming your food right away! The steam stops when the electric lunch box runs out of water, so it’s important to measure how much water you want to put in with the measuring cup provided. A good indicator is that one cup (80 ml) equals about 15-20 minutes of vaporization. Now that we have the basics, let’s jump to these electric lunch box recipe ideas for the office.
